     A few months ago, I was also looking at PC software that would print
  bar codes to at least one well known brand of printer.  I found lots of
  companies just by looking at an issue of PC WORLD or some such magazine.
  I've already passed my recommendations (and all the information I collected)
  back to the requesting department and I don't remember which package I
  recommended.  Contact several companies, read their literature CAREFULLY
  (many claim you can import data from any of a variety of databases, but
   common sence should tell you this is going to be a real pain). The only
   thing I remember about the product I recommended was it was transparent.
   You send what ever you want to the printer and any thing delimited by
   a pair of AT signs (@) will be intercepted and translated into some
   preselected bar code symbology.
